Bringing Garden House Visions to Life
A garden house is more than just a structure; it's an extension of your personality, a sanctuary for reflection, or perhaps even a creative haven. When you're dreaming of wooden summer house decor designing the perfect garden retreat, it's easy to get lost in a whirlwind of ideas. But how do you turn these visions into a tangible reality? It all starts with meticulous planning and a dash of inspiration. First, imagine your needs: Will this space be a quiet reading nook or a vibrant gathering place? Decide the desired ambiance and function to guide your design choices. Next, outline your ideas on paper, playing with different layouts and elements. Don't be afraid to incorporate personal touches that showcase your unique style.
Then, it's time to bring in the professionals. A skilled architect or garden designer can help you refine your plans and ensure they are both aesthetically pleasing and functionally sound. Remember, communication is key throughout the entire process. Frankly share your vision and expectations with your team to confirm a harmonious outcome. With careful planning and collaboration, you can transform your garden house dreams into a breathtaking reality.
Contemporary Design in Garden House Construction
The realm of garden house construction has undergone a significant shift towards contemporary design principles. Architects and builders are increasingly adopting innovative materials, sleek lines, and open floor plans to create spaces that seamlessly blend with their natural surroundings. A popular trend is the use of large windows to maximize natural light and provide stunning views of the garden. This contemporary viewpoint not only elegates the aesthetic appeal but also encourages a sense of tranquility and connection with nature.

Embracing Eco-Friendly Home Design
Imagine a home completely integrated with nature, where every element supports a sustainable lifestyle. This is the essence of sustainable living through design. Embracing elements like green walls, rooftop gardens, and rainwater harvesting systems, these homes evolve into self-sufficient havens, eliminating their environmental impact.
- Cultivating a personal garden provides fresh produce while promoting biodiversity.
- Natural building materials like bamboo and reclaimed wood strengthen the home's structural integrity.
- Smart energy solutions help utilize natural resources, leading to lower energy consumption.
